How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Long Beach?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Long Beach Studio Apartments | $1,420 | $900 | $2,375 |
| Long Beach 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,310 | $1,070 | $1,700 |
| Long Beach 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,799 | $1,250 | $4,166 |
| Long Beach 3 Bedroom Apartments | $1,935 | $1,450 | $2,700 |

Cheapest Available Long Beach Apartments for Rent and Nearby
 The cheapest available apartment rental in Long Beach, WA is a Studio unit found at Discovery Shores priced from $900. 605 Point Brown Ave NW has the second lowest priced unit, which is a 1 Bed apartment currently listed from $1,100. Here is today’s list of the most affordable Long Beach apartments for rent:
| Apartment Listing | Model Name | Bed/Bath | Priced From |
|---|---|---|---|
| Discovery Shores | Studio | Studio,1BA | $900 |
| 605 Point Brown Ave NW | 1 bed | 1BR,1BA | $1,100 |
| Heather Meadows Apartments | The Coral | 2BR,1BA | $1,250 |
| Astoria Waterfront | 1x1 | 1BR,1BA | $1,495 |
| 1041 Beach Dr | 2bd/1ba | 2BR,1BA | $1,950 |
| Elk Run Village | Studio Commercial | Studio,1BA | $2,375 |
